Even if you don’t agree with what they did, you can see what the Toronto Raptors were thinking when they gave Jakob Poeltl a three-year contract extension in the offseason.Over the last two years, Poeltl’s presence was essentially the difference between the Raptors being an average team and a horrible one. They need his presence defensively, especially on their own glass, to hold up against better teams. With no other young 7-footer in the system, the Raptors didn’t want to risk Poeltl hitting free agency this coming offseason and being left with no options in the middle.
